JUDGMENT : J. P. Desai, J. Heard, Mr. Y. V. Shah, for Mr, A. H. Pandya for the appellant. 2. The present appeal is filed against the judgment and decree passed by the learned Assistant Judge Bhawnagar. Looking to the provisions of section 28 of the Hindu Marriage Act, 1955 and section 8 and 26 of the Bombay Civil Court Act, 1869, it is clear that the appeal will lie to the District Court. Such a view has been taken by this court in First Appeal No. 1603 of 1983 decided on 24-2-1984, First Appeal No. 1902 of 1984 decided on 5-2-1985, First Appeal No. 1126 of 1983 decided on 20-4-1985 and First Appeal No, 492 of 1983 decided on 6-8-1985. In view of this, this appeal is not maintainable before this court. The Memo of appeal is, ordered to be returned to the appellant for presentation to the proper court. The appellant is given time upto 25-8-1985 to present the appeal before the District Court. Order accordingly.
